Output 5ef39c232871224d3cf97ad41f45f6124d83a86c7b1aededb79fdda858b4c90d:0

value
845033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6367efe6c4dcae4c0301e61682670a84f805973 OP_EQUAL
address
3Km4zymDvG2hve9QpSHKfftHhQ98cTYnok
transaction
5ef39c232871224d3cf97ad41f45f6124d83a86c7b1aededb79fdda858b4c90d
confirmations
276109
spent
true